Transaction 15157cc428372e15f12d40a970a22a79c8b8034f4d11feb9e23dff7199748648

block
50ab132331a28b23bf4fcd4c8a3faf977111d8fc0b51225b61495a34b8a46c27

1 Input

1265 Outputs